Matt Chandler, CCIM, serves as senior managing director for Newmark Moses Tucker Partners, specializing in the sale, leasing and property management of retail, industrial, office, multi-family and land properties throughout the state of Arkansas. In addition to his duties with Newmark Moses Tucker Partners, Mr. Chandler serves as president of Powell Brothers, Inc., a family-owned commercial real estate holding company.
Prior to entering the commercial real estate industry in 2000, Mr. Chandler served as a senior vice president and loan officer with Bank of the Ozarks and the original Twin City Bank, where he was responsible for commercial and residential construction and development lending.
Active in the industry, Mr. Chandler holds the prestigious Certified Commercial Investment Member (CCIM) designation and is a member of the International Council of Shopping Centers (ICSC), National Association of (REALTORS®), Arkansas REALTORS® Association and Little Rock Board of Realtors. Mr. Chandler was honored as Employee of the Year at Twin City Bank and was a recipient of Arkansas Business' 40 under 40 award.
